What Should You Look for in an Inexpensive iPhone Mic?
When searching for the best inexpensive iPhone mic, consider the following factors:
- Sound Quality: Look for a microphone that provides clear and crisp audio without distortion. A good sound quality ensures your recordings are professional and pleasant to listen to.
- Compatibility: Ensure the microphone is compatible with your specific iPhone model, especially regarding connection types, such as Lightning or 3.5mm jacks. Some microphones may require adapters, so check for seamless integration with your device.
- Portability: A lightweight and compact design is ideal for on-the-go recording. Portability allows you to easily carry the microphone for interviews, vlogging, or musical performances without adding bulk to your gear.
- Durability: Look for a mic that can withstand regular use and occasional wear and tear. A sturdy build will ensure that your investment lasts longer, especially if you plan to use it frequently.
- Battery Life: If the microphone requires power, check its battery life and consider how long it can operate before needing a recharge or battery replacement. This is especially important for extended recording sessions.
- Additional Features: Features such as windshields, pop filters, or adjustable gain can enhance your recording experience. These additional tools can help improve sound quality and reduce unwanted noise during recordings.

What Tips Can Enhance Your Recording Experience with an Inexpensive iPhone Mic?
To enhance your recording experience with an inexpensive iPhone mic, consider the following tips:
- Choose the Right Mic: Selecting a mic that suits your recording needs is essential. Look for options specifically designed for smartphones that offer good sound quality without requiring a significant investment.
- Use a Windshield: A windshield can significantly reduce unwanted noise from wind and plosive sounds during recordings. This is particularly important for outdoor recordings, where wind noise can detract from audio clarity.
- Positioning the Mic Properly: The placement of your mic can greatly influence the sound quality. Aim to keep the mic close to the sound source and avoid obstructions that can muffle the audio.
- Monitor Your Audio Levels: Use an app that allows you to monitor audio levels in real-time to prevent distortion or clipping. This ensures that your recording maintains clarity and balance throughout.
- Minimize Background Noise: Choose a quiet environment to reduce background noise interference. Consider using soundproofing techniques or recording at times when noise levels are naturally lower.
- Experiment with Settings: Many recording apps offer various settings for adjusting gain, EQ, and effects. Take time to experiment with these settings to find the best sound profile for your recordings.
- Practice Good Mic Technique: Learn proper mic techniques, such as speaking at an appropriate distance and angle. This can greatly enhance your audio quality, making it clearer and more professional.
- Invest in Accessories: Consider accessories such as a tripod or a boom arm to stabilize your mic. This can help eliminate handling noise and allow for more controlled recording sessions.
